#b64807 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b64807 is composed of 71.4% red, 28.2% green and 2.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 60.4% magenta, 96.2%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 22.3 degrees, a saturation of 92.6% and a lightness of 37.1%. #b64807 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ff900e with #6d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#b64807 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b64807 has RGB values of R:182, G:72, B:7 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.6, Y:0.96,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11945991.
